What is the Metro Toronto Police Reference Check Application?

The Metro Toronto Police Reference Check Application serves a critical role in the vulnerable sector screening process. This application is especially important for individuals, such as students at Seneca College, seeking opportunities involving work with vulnerable populations. Completing the Toronto police reference check is essential for ensuring the safety and well-being of those in care.

Why You Need the Toronto Police Reference Check Application

In Ontario, legal requirements mandate vulnerable sector screening for volunteers and job candidates in various fields. Obtaining a police background check opens doors to numerous volunteering and employment opportunities, offering reassurance to organizations regarding the safety of their participants. A positive result can increase trust and improve the chances of securing positions in sensitive environments.

Who Needs the Metro Toronto Police Reference Check Application?

Individuals and groups required to submit the application include students, potential volunteers, and employees in specific sectors. Notably, students at Seneca College must understand their responsibilities in completing this application to fulfill the screening requirements for their volunteer activities. Others, such as those pursuing roles in education or healthcare, also need this police volunteer screening to ensure compliance.

Eligibility Criteria for the Toronto Police Reference Check Application

Eligibility to apply for the Toronto police reference check depends on several factors, including age restrictions and specific contexts. Generally, applicants must be of a certain age, often at least 18 years old, to qualify for the vulnerable sector screening. Additionally, individuals must demonstrate that they engage in activities that necessitate this level of security clearance.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ials for Application

To complete the application for the Metro Toronto Police Reference Check, you will need to gather several documents. Important items include:
  • Personal identification (e.g., government-issued ID)
  • Proof of residence
  • Payment information (money order or certified cheque)
  • Application form filled out completely
Having these materials ready is crucial for a smooth application process.

Common Errors to Avoid When Submitting the Police Reference Check Application

Many applicants encounter similar pitfalls when completing and submitting their forms. To enhance your application experience, watch out for these common errors:
  • Incomplete personal details or missing documents
  • Incorrect payment methods
  • Failure to obtain necessary signatures
Avoiding these mistakes can help prevent delays or rejections from the Toronto Police Service.

Submission Methods and Delivery of the Application

Once your application is complete, you can submit it to the Toronto Police Service Headquarters through the following methods:
  • Mail the application via Canada Post.
  • Drop off in person at the police headquarters.
Keep in mind that processing times may vary, and tracking options may be available to monitor your application's status.

What Happens After You Submit the Application?

After submitting your application for the Toronto police reference check, expect a waiting period during which your application is processed. You will receive confirmation of receipt, typically communicated through an acknowledgment email or letter. To check the status of your application, you can contact the Toronto Police Service for updates on its progress.

The Metro Toronto Police Reference Check is primarily for students living in Toronto who require a vulnerable sector screening for volunteer opportunities or job applications within organizations working with vulnerable populations.
You will need to submit a money order or certified cheque along with the completed application form. Ensure that these forms of payment are prepared and included when you mail in your application.
Processing times can vary, but typically, it may take several weeks. It is advisable to apply as early as possible to ensure you receive your results in time for your intended purpose.
No, the Metro Toronto Police Reference Check Application must be printed, completed, and mailed to the Toronto Police Service Headquarters for processing.
If you notice an error after submitting your application, contact the Toronto Police Service to inform them of the mistake. It may be necessary to resubmit a corrected application.
Yes, there are fees associated with the processing of the application, which should be paid via a money order or certified cheque included with your submission.
No, notarization is not required for the Metro Toronto Police Reference Check Application, making it simpler to complete.
